User as two level approver

Hello all,
I have a problem where user is holds first and second level approval position in hierarchy. Shopping cart with two step approval (WS10000031). Starting condition is that user do not belongs to approver group.
Example:
ORG1 - approver USER1
subordinates of ORG1
ORG2 - approver USER1, requestor EMP1
ORG2 - approver USER2, requestor EMP2
Case1:
requestor is EMP2 approvers are:
frist step USER2
second step USER1
Case2:
requestor is EMP1 approvers should be:
first step USER1
second step USER1 (again).
Of course workflow cannot set USER1 as second step approver in case2.
How this can be achieved, or is there any other solution (i.e. change in starting conditions)
TIA
Gordan

Hello Pierre,
I am aware of limitations in note 683782, and this is not possible if you are trying to do it manually. But I made it possible via ALE with HR. I do not know if this is bug or feature in the system :o))).
In HR it is possible that user belongs to several positions (based on percentage) and this is correctly transferred to SRM 4.0 (EBP 5.0).
I can even post a picture somewhere if you would like to see or mail it to you. :o)))
We are starting with HR integration which will send positions and users with infotype 0105/0001 to create BPs and EBP users.
For now, with manual org structure, we are using copied users as forwarding agents, but after integration start this will not be possible anymore because all of the settings coming from HR to SRM.
Gordan

  • Second level Approver Missing

    Hi..
    As per the approval matrix 25000-50000 is two level approval is required..
    But at the user end at the time if raising SC in Approval Preview only 1st level Approver is visible second level is not present.
    I hav checked Approval Matrix its Correct...i have uploaded it again.. still not showing second level..
    Regards,
    Neha

    Hey the only basic problem I can see with that is already written over there.
    IS SECOND LEVEL -- Response Tab -- For FALSE - Task to Generate -- nothing (Status R).
    So you have defined that with 'FALSE' response status you are rejecting your task, and if you are rejecting your task then your approval is finished. What you need to modify over here is just change the Status to 'C' which will let your workflow know that now there is no second level required and the approval stands completed.
    I think you will not be able to change the response to 'C' for this because you have already used this 'Task Response' for some tasks. What you can do for this is -
    1) Eitgher go and update the database for this mapping.
    2) Send some other response from the file in place of FALSE. eg Send NO and then mark it as completed- 'C'
    You should be done.

  • 2 level approval

    hi gurus,
    i am developing a workflow wherein there's a 2 level of approval. 2 possible conditions are to be considered. 1, if the requested date and the filed data falls on the same day, it should be approved by a sup and a manager. if the request is more than 1 day from the filed date, then it will only be approved by sup.
    im thinking of creating conditions to check if the created date is the same as the requested date and create a task under it for sup approval. im having a hard time now inserting the task for the manager. can anyone help me? any suggestions?
    thanks!

    Hi,
    Write your conditions in a custom method or in a virtual attribute and based on that set a flag.
    Now check for this flag.
    Say for condition '1', your flag value is blank, then design your workflow for two level approval (Call Subworkflow 1).
    For condition '2', your flag value is "X', then design your workflow for single level approval (Call Subworkflow 2).
    Make use of subworkflows to minimize the no. of steps to be used in workflow.
    Hope it helps.
